The local A&E regularly operates at or over capacity and plans for a new modern facility at the Derry hospital have been proposed by the local health authority. Mr. Swann was asked about the potential for a new ED by Chair of the Stormont Health Committee, Sinn Féin MLA Liz Kimmins. "The WHSCT have submitted a proposal for a new Emergency Department at Altnagelvin Hospital. “The Trust will be invited to submit a business case for this proposal once budget affordability is confirmed,” he replied....
(The Center Square) – The Pentagon wants to spend $1.1 billion to build barracks in 2025 and more to maintain facilities after a Congressional watchdog found widespread problems in housing for troops, including rodent infestations, mold, sewage backups and other conditions so bad it drove some into marriages to escape living in the barracks. The U.S. Department of Defense announced the plans along with its $849.8 billion President's Fiscal Year 2025 Defense Budget. That budget...
Green Mountain Transit warned public officials on Monday of potential future service cuts if the organization doesn't get enough funds to sustain operations by 2025. Officials for the regional transportation authority said they are facing significant fiscal challenges due to the sunsetting of COVID-19 relief funds, which could lead to service levels being reduced by nearly a third. The announcement comes just weeks before the agency is set to reinstate fares for Chittenden County-based...

With a budget deficit of at least $38 billion hanging over their heads, Gov. Gavin Newsom and Democratic leaders of the state Senate and Assembly announced an agreement on Wednesday to take action in April to begin to dramatically reduce California's historic shortfall. The problem: Democrats at the state Capitol couldn't actually agree on an amount — offering only a range of $12 billion to $18 billion — or explain what, exactly, they plan to cut.
